Buckhorn Island State Park

Grand Island, Erie County

Marshlands, Northern Harrier

Buckhorn Island State Park nature preserve includes nearly 900 acres of marsh, meadows, woods and the last vestige of marshlands and meadows that boarding the Niagara River. The island also boasts a Bird Conservation Area.

Wildlife to Watch

  • Gulls
  • Least bittern
  • Northern harrier
  • Sedge wren
  • Coots
  • Moorhens
  • Common tern
